A distressing occasion is any kind of occasion in a person's life that they experience as deadly, violent, frightening, or dangerous. This article reviews the kinds and also benefits of trauma therapy.




Evidence-based treatments have study proof sustaining their performance. The adhering to are a few of the main kinds of evidence-based treatments. Long term direct exposure (PE) is a treatment in which an individual is gradually exposed to their trauma-related memories, fears, feelings, as well as feelings regarding the occasion(s) to learn that these are no much longer hazardous or need to be prevented.


Clients commonly meet with a therapist for regarding 12 sessions. CPT is considered a first-line intervention for PTSD and also is highly advised by the APA. Cognitive behavior modification (CBT) concentrates on thoughts, sensations, and behaviors, and also the connection between them. A trauma-focused specialist may assist a customer comprehend how they are considering their injury as well as how to move it into more useful reasoning.




There is additionally trauma-focused cognitive behavior treatment, or TF-CBT, which is also evidence-based. It's created for youngsters as well as teens but includes their caretakers as component of the treatment.

Distressing experiences can impact an individual's life as well as relationships, as well as reason problems at job, school, as well as in social setups. Trauma treatment can improve lifestyle. Although it can be challenging to face those challenging occasions, with support and psychiatric therapy, signs and symptoms can reduce with time. Some other benefits of trauma treatment consist of: Find out dealing skills to manage distorted or unfavorable thoughts and also feelings, Reframe the terrible experience as well as make some sense of it, Improve close relationships and also links with individuals, Decrease impatience, temper, frustration, as well as increase satisfaction, Eliminate or decrease triggers and also signs of PTSD In a 2018 study, PE, CPT, and also CBT were found to be very efficient.


One study suggested the amygdala might be slow-moving to recover from high-intensity trauma, so people might have heightened reactions to day-to-day stimuli. The searchings for in the study recommend that there might be long-lasting effects in the brain from injury direct exposure, even in individuals that seem to recoup and don't develop PTSD.

The specialist is most likely to be a psycho therapist, accredited mental wellness counselor, or often a social employee. An actual trauma therapist is not someone who has had passive experience collaborating with injury; this implies that dealing with one or two clients, also if the key emphasis was trauma, does not qualify someone as a trauma specialist.


6. The therapist the original source needs to be licensed in injury therapies. The interpretation of training can be unclear. Some clinicians will unethically specify they are trained in a particular treatment based on having very little exposure to the treatment. Maybe the therapy was discussed during one lecture in a graduate program, or they observed a manager carry out the treatment a few times.


"Educated," in one of the most honest use of the term, means that the medical professional has been educated, exercised, improved, tested, as well as regularly makes use of the treatment. For this reason, it is far better to collaborate with a therapist that is accredited in one or even more of the previously mentioned therapies (CPT, PE, and EMDR).
